The method of authentic jujube paste stuffing
Jujube paste, as the name implies, is a paste-like filling made of red dates after removing the core. The jujube flavor is naturally rich, and the entrance is silky and sweet.

Specific production method

Step 1: Prepare the ingredients. 800g of red dates, 60g of corn oil and proper amount of water.

Step 2: Clean the red dates and remove the stones.

Step 3: After all the red dates are pitted, put them into the pot, add twice as much water, and then start stewing until the red dates are soft and rotten, which can be easily punctured with chopsticks. During this period, the house is full of jujube fragrance, sweet and appetizing.

Step 4: After the red dates are cooked, take them out and put them into a high-speed blender, and then add a little water (it is not recommended to put too much water, as long as the wall-breaking function is normal. If there is too much water, it will be especially difficult for us to fry them for a long time. Then, start the high-speed blender and beat the red dates into a fine paste.

Step 5: Paste the beaten jujube paste through the secondary sieve and put it directly into the pot, as shown in the figure. Sieving can make jujube paste more delicate and taste better.

Step 6: Sieve them all and put them on the stove. Turn on a small fire and start to stir fry. The significance of frying is mainly to dry the excess water in jujube paste to prevent the pot from being burnt in this process. So, keep stirring.

Step 7: Stir-fry until the jujube paste is dry. Put one teaspoon of oil into the pot at a time, and then put the second teaspoon after the oil is completely absorbed, about four or five times.

Step 8: Stir-fry constantly, during which the color of jujube paste will become darker and darker.

Step 9: Turn off the fire until the jujube paste is caked and does not stick to the pan and shovel, and the surface is smooth. Stir-fry a few times after turning off the fire, because the bottom of the pot is still warm at this time, and it is easy to paste if you don't stir-fry.

Step 10: After the fried jujube paste is cooled, put it into a fresh-keeping bag and take it out when making moon cakes or other snacks.

Cooking jujube paste at home, the most tiring person is cooking, which takes a long time, about 40-60 minutes, depending on how much water there is in jujube paste. There is too much water, so it is natural to fry for a while.

I suggest that you can fry instead of two people. Don't be too tired, and time will pass unconsciously. If you do it alone, you can turn off the fire halfway, have a rest and fry it. Just stir-fry a few more times after turning off the fire. After all, there is residual temperature in the pot, and it will burn if it is not fried. In addition, when frying jujube paste, you must use a non-stick pan to do it.

If you don't have a high-speed blender or cooking machine, you can boil the dates until they are soft, then put them on a sieve and roll them back and forth with a spoon for many times, so that the jujube paste is more delicate.
